6 in 10 children can’t read or do basic math: Why they’re attending school but not learning

A global learning crisis is unfolding, with millions of children worldwide lacking basic reading and math skills. UNESCO's report reveals that six in ten children globally are not proficient by the end of primary school. Sub-Saharan Africa and South Asia are most affected, while even wealthier nations face challenges, especially among marginalized groups.
